#5059f6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5059f6 is composed of 31.4% red, 34.9%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 236.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 63.9%. #5059f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0b2ff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#5059f6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5059f6 has RGB values of R:80, G:89,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5265910.

Shades and Tints of #5059f6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f8f8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5059f6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9ea8 is the less saturated color, while #4953fd is the most saturated one.
